The global market for medical elderly walking aids is experiencing robust growth, driven by an aging global population and increasing prevalence of age-related mobility issues. The market, estimated at $2.5 billion in 2025, is projected to expand at a Compound Annual Growth Rate (CAGR) of 7% from 2025 to 2033, reaching an estimated value of $4.5 billion by 2033. This growth is fueled by several key factors, including rising healthcare expenditure, technological advancements leading to more sophisticated and comfortable walking aids, and increasing awareness among elderly individuals and their caregivers about the benefits of assistive devices. Furthermore, government initiatives promoting elderly care and accessibility are bolstering market expansion. Key market segments include canes, walkers, rollators, and other specialized mobility aids, with significant regional variations in adoption rates and product preferences. Leading companies in this space, including Shenzhen Ruihan Meditech, Cofoe Medical, and Yuyue Medical, are continuously innovating to meet the evolving needs of this growing demographic. Competitive pressures are primarily driven by product differentiation, pricing strategies, and distribution networks.
While the market enjoys significant growth potential, certain restraints exist. High initial costs of advanced walking aids can be a barrier for some consumers, particularly in developing economies. Moreover, the market faces challenges related to product safety regulations and the need for ongoing product improvement to enhance user experience and address specific mobility needs. Successfully navigating these challenges requires a strategic focus on affordability, accessibility, and product innovation, as well as effective partnerships with healthcare providers and government agencies. Future growth will likely depend on the development of lightweight, comfortable, and technologically advanced walking aids that can be seamlessly integrated into the lives of elderly individuals. Several factors are propelling the growth of the medical elderly walking aids market. The most significant is the global demographic shift towards an older population. The number of people aged 65 and above is increasing exponentially worldwide, leading to a surge in demand for mobility assistance products. This demographic trend is particularly pronounced in developed countries but is also rapidly accelerating in many developing nations. Furthermore, the rising prevalence of chronic diseases like arthritis, stroke, and Parkinson's disease significantly contributes to mobility limitations, increasing the need for walking aids. Increased healthcare awareness and proactive measures to maintain independent living among the elderly are also boosting market demand. Governments and healthcare providers are increasingly promoting the use of assistive devices to improve the quality of life and reduce the burden on healthcare systems. Technological advancements are another key driver, with the introduction of smart and technologically advanced walking aids offering features like fall detection, GPS tracking, and personalized support contributing to market expansion. Finally, improved affordability and wider accessibility of these devices, particularly in developing nations, are also driving market growth.
Despite the significant growth potential, several challenges and restraints hinder the market's progress. One primary concern is the high cost of advanced walking aids, particularly those with sophisticated technological features. This price point can make them inaccessible to many elderly individuals and their families, especially in low- and middle-income countries. Another significant challenge is the lack of awareness and education regarding the benefits and availability of assistive devices in many regions. This lack of knowledge can lead to underutilization of potentially life-enhancing products. Furthermore, the market faces challenges related to the design and ergonomics of walking aids. Many existing designs might not be suitable for all users, potentially leading to discomfort, poor adherence, and even increased risk of falls. Regulation and safety standards also vary across different countries, creating complexities in product development and market access. Finally, the competitive landscape can be challenging, requiring companies to constantly innovate and differentiate their products to maintain a competitive edge.
North America and Europe: These regions currently hold a significant market share due to a high elderly population, advanced healthcare infrastructure, and high disposable incomes. The aging population in these regions coupled with strong healthcare systems promoting assistive technology ensures consistent demand. The higher purchasing power also allows for the adoption of more technologically advanced and expensive walking aids.
Asia-Pacific: This region is experiencing rapid growth, driven by a rapidly expanding elderly population and increasing healthcare expenditure. While currently holding a smaller market share compared to North America and Europe, the Asia-Pacific region is expected to experience the fastest growth rate in the forecast period. This is mainly due to the large and aging populations in countries like China, India, and Japan. The increasing disposable incomes and rising healthcare awareness within this region further contribute to the growth.
Segments: The market is segmented by product type (walkers, canes, crutches, etc.), material (aluminum, steel, carbon fiber, etc.), and features (adjustable height, lightweight design, fall detection, etc.). The segment of walkers is currently dominating, driven by its widespread use and versatility. However, the segments focusing on advanced features such as fall detection and smart functionality are experiencing the fastest growth rates. This trend shows a growing preference for technological integration to enhance safety and independence. The market for lightweight and adjustable walkers is also growing rapidly in response to user preferences for comfort and ease of use.
